Scaling Solar Irrigation in the Philippines: How EPCs Can Maximize ROI with Hobertek Hybrid Systems

Across the Philippines—from the high-yield rice fields of Camarines Sur to the remote farms of Mindanao—the National Irrigation Administration (NIA) is rapidly deploying solar-powered pumping stations to replace aging diesel systems.

For EPC contractors and solar system integrators, these large-scale government and commercial projects offer massive growth. However, they also carry high technical risks: unstable rural grids, frequent lightning strikes, and the hidden costs of on-site technical support.

1. Protecting Hardware from Tropical Grid Instability

In many NIA project sites, the AC grid is prone to frequent brownouts and voltage surges. Without proper protection, these fluctuations can destroy a standard inverter’s control board in days.

The HOBER Technical Defense:
Notre HSPH Series inverters are pre-configured with a Voltage Tolerance Delay. This logic prevents the inverter from being damaged by rapid, repetitive grid cycles during power restoration. When combined with external AC SPDs, HOBER systems offer the highest survivability rate in tropical monsoon regions.
